Lion Park Extravaganza!









Petting Lion Cubs


Anyone who knows me, knows that since I made the decision to study in South Africa, that I have dreamed of laying with the lions! Well, I went to the lion park with my host family! I actually got to interact with the lion cubs; and honestly, it is kind of intimidating at first. I was a little hesitant. You see, The Lion King (one of my favorite movies), set me up for fall. I wanted the lions to be like Simba, but their presence is more like Scar’s. After petting the lion cubs, we saw meerkats in their zoo-like habitat, and then they leave it and go to the lion park (nothing like and American zoo...the animals actually have freedom and the openness of their natural habitat)! We also saw ostriches. Yo, they are NOT an attractive site to see (but they taste good). Then we self-drove through the lion park section. We passed zebras, a giraffe, wildabeast, and spring-bok, before we got to the separate lion section. We went through four separate lion sections. I learned that lions really are VERY lazy. They get up for a second, and then go back to laying down. I got to see some of the prides eating (that's when I discovered why they kept the other animals separate from the lions). I was within a couple feet of each pride we saw. One lion walked right across the front of the car. Although there were HUGE warning signs that said “Keep windows closed at all times,” we kept ours open at all times. I felt very up-close and personal with the lions.
